AbstractBased on the accurate model developed in our previous paper, a general method is proposed to analyze wire structures in the free space or above multilayered media, which is valid from very-low to microwave frequencies. In this method, loop-tree basis functions have been applied to overcome the low-frequency breakdown problem, which can represent the nature Helmholtz decomposition of the current. The proposed method can be used to study wire antennas, or it can be incorporated with other methods to analyze circuit problems containing wire structures.
